Not long ago I have detected the Manila clams. This small, oval-shaped clam is just great for steaming and just sensational over any pasta. Tender and full of flavor, place in a covered pot with white wine, garlic, onions, pepper and a dash of olive oil. The meat will plump and the shells open in a matter of minutes. Manila clams have been farmed for centuries in Japan, and they are becoming increasingly popular in the US. They are found throughout the temperate Pacific and typically live high in the intertidal zone . One of my favorite purveyors for shellfish here in the US is Hog Island Farms on the West Coast.
